If you take a look at a standard gym class or a traditional youth sports practice, the fitness drills are often pretty boring and repetitive. You see kids running laps around a track, doing old school jumping jacks, or staring at a wall while holding a plank. It feels like a chore, and honestly, most kids check out mentally after about ten minutes.
But if you walk into Gracie Barra Rio Rancho and watch how they build athletic fitness in their youth martial arts classes, you will notice that the movements look completely different. They are building functional, full body strength using exercises that mimic the natural movements of animals and the actual chaotic scrambles of a Jiu Jitsu match.
One of the absolute staples on the Gracie Barra Rio Rancho mats is a series of movements called animal walks. To a casual observer, watching a group of kids bear crawl, crab walk, or alligator crawl across the room looks like a simple playground game. In reality, these are incredibly sophisticated bodyweight exercises.
When a child performs an alligator crawl, keeping their belly low to the floor while moving their limbs in a coordinated, alternating pattern, they are engaging their entire core, shoulders, and hips all at once. It forces their upper and lower body to communicate, developing a type of functional coordination and core strength that you just cannot get from standard pushups or weight machines.

Another critical movement that every kid learns from day one is the hip escape, often called shrimping. This is the absolute foundation of all ground based martial arts. The child lies on their back, plants one foot on the mat, and uses their hips to escape outward, drawing their body into a curved shape like a shrimp. While it is a defensive technique used to get away from a training partner, as a fitness exercise, it is an absolute powerhouse.
Shrimping builds incredible core endurance, hip flexibility, and lower back strength. Because the kids do this drill repeatedly during every single warm up, they develop a level of hip mobility and functional abdominal power that protects their growing bodies from common athletic injuries.
Then you have the specific partner drills, which introduce a completely different layer of conditioning. Unlike solo exercises, working with a partner adds a variable, shifting weight that a child has to navigate. When kids practice a basic judo takedown entry or a simple guard pass drill, they are constantly lifting, pushing, pulling, and resisting another human being of their relative size.
This style of training builds what coaches call isometric strength, meaning the muscles are working hard just to hold a position against resistance. It expands their lung capacity and spikes their heart rate in short, intense bursts, creating a highly effective form of cardiovascular conditioning that naturally prepares them for the physical demands of everyday playground life.
The genius of this approach is that the kids are building elite levels of agility, balance, and stamina without ever realizing they are working out. They are not counting repetitions or staring at a clock. They are trying to solve a physical puzzle, like trying to escape from underneath a teammate or trying to pass a friend’s guard. The fitness becomes a natural byproduct of the fun, engaging gameplay, ensuring that these young athletes develop a genuinely positive relationship with physical exercise that lasts long after they step off the training mats.
